An artistic finish



CULTURAL TOUCH: Students of Holy Cross Girls Higher Secondary School presenting a dance performance in Tiruchi.

The highlight of the valediction of the 39th National Library Week celebrations held at the District Central Library in Tiruchi, on Friday, was a Bharathanatyam performance presented by students of the Holy Cross Girls Higher Secondary School.

Five students, V. Shanmugapriya, S. Ramya, M. Shanmugapriya, G. M. R. Karthika and S. R. Vinodha - presented an eye-catching performance to the song "Vannmaisaer Tamil Nadu yengal naadu; Vaazhthovom anbodu, Thenmaiyagiya thol veerar, Thingal mugam kol pengal vaazhum naadu" authored by the renowned Tamil poet Bharathidasan.

The song depicted the rich heritage and culture of Tamil Nadu besides the valour of the Tamilians. V. Shanmugapriya also presented another solo performance to the song `Bo Shambo' penned by Annamacharyar, which enthralled a good audience comprising the members of the various sections of the society and the students.

From Syed Muthahar Saqaf in Tiruchi
